Finance Review Summary — Heads of Department

Quick recap on the Torbeck Materials contract renewal. Pricing came in better than feared — roughly 4% up versus last year's 9% ask, thanks to Mira Oltovan's volume-commitment angle. Payment terms stretch to 60 days, which helps Q2 cash. Logistics costs are the remaining sticking point; Torbeck wants us to absorb haulage from the Greyfen depot. We'll sign once that's settled. The bigger picture is sketched below.

confidential, kahog-bawif: The northern region missed its Pramir quota by 20.0 percent last quarter. Casaxek Freight plans to lower the Fraion list price by 41.5 percent in December. The finance team signed off on a budget of $236.4 million for Project Druius. The renewal with Fenysix Partners closes at $91.3 million a year, 2.1 percent below the last contract.

Hey — handing over the GiftNote receipt mailer before I'm out next week. The queue consumer in `mailer/worker.go` is what you're reviewing: it batches donation events from Ledgerbird, renders the PDF receipt, and sends via our Plumewire relay. Watch the retry logic — I capped it at five attempts because duplicate receipts annoyed the Harrowfield Shelter folks. Tests are in `worker_test.go` and they're honest, not decorative. The worker won't start without the config below, so here it is for reference.

deployment values, hahap-kagef:
[silok]
team = oliax
access_code = ac_e8a226
host = silok.qirvannet.internal
port = 3306
owner = wenox.briius
peer = jordor.braskforge.test

Key ceremony checklist — item 7 (Hermeta migration). Before sealing the signing keys for the new hermetic build of Ostrafel, confirm both witnesses have verified the toolchain digest and that no ambient dependencies remain in the sandbox manifest. Record the witness initials in the ceremony log. Then read aloud and verify the vault recovery passphrase, which is:

unlock words, kawef-yajof: zorvan-sildor-lamix-oliox-gilath-julwyn-pelok-belael-fraax-norax